Ever wondered why your standard air displacement pipette struggles when pipetting ‘tricky’ liquids? Read on to discover how to improve your pipetting by using positive displacement pipettes, when working with liquids such as oils and blood.

In most circumstances air displacement pipettes offer a highly-accurate solution for dispensing liquids, however they can be adversely affected by the volatility, surface tension and temperature of the solution you’re working with. How do positive displacement pipettes work?

Positive displacement pipettes are used with a piston integrated in a disposable tip. The piston has direct contact with the sample, and ensures positive displacement of the liquid to be dispensed without the presence of an unprotected airspace.

Why is this system better?

The benefits are twofold. Firstly, the absence of an unprotected airspace minimizes the chance of vapor or aerosol contamination. Secondly, the liquid’s properties cannot influence the volume of the liquid aspirated or dispensed, making the pipetting process more accurate.

Reliable Dispensing Even with Viscous and Volatile Liquids MICROMAN E relies on positive-displacement technology to improve the precision of transferring viscous and volatile liquids. The capillary piston (CP) tips eliminate the air cushion between the sample and piston so volume accuracy is not affected by the sample’s properties. Tackle these issues with MICROMAN E: Viscous solutions—difficult to aspirate and stick to pipette tips. Volatile solutions—leakages are created from differences between solvent vapor pressure and the air pressure within the pipette. Cold liquids—delivered in excess amounts. Hot liquids—under-delivered amounts. Overall Protection The positive-displacement technology of the MICROMAN E is ideal when dealing with infectious solutions and radiolabeled components. Since the disposable piston makes direct contact with the sample, the user and the pipette are protected. Within molecular biology and forensic sciences, any trace of a previous sample can lead to erroneous results and the disposable CP tips provide absolute protection against cross-contamination.
